About:

South African poet who became known for his rhymed, satirical verse. His best-known works include Flowering Reeds and The Flaming Terrapin.

Before Fame:

He failed the Oxford University entrance examination and subsequently lived in London and wrote poetry.

Trivia:

He was killed in a car accident in Portugal during a period when he was working on translations of Spanish plays.

Family Life:

He was married to Mary Margaret Garman and had two daughters.

Associated With:

He voiced his support for Francisco Franco. This unpopular political stance resulted in the exclusion of his poetry from many literary anthologies.
